Describe the bug
Some Firebase dynamic links do not seem to work.
To Reproduce
Open this link:
https://shopbuddiesapp.page.link/?link=https%3A%2F%2Fshopbuddies.de%2Fapplink%3Fdestination%3DCashbackSock%26submissionId%3Dc20613401&apn=nl.shopbuddies.release&isi=6479604587&ibi=nl.shopbuddies.release&ofl=https%3A%2F%2Fshopbuddies.woolsocks.nl
It's from a mail from ShopBuddies.
When opened via browser this happens:
We could not match param 'https://shopbuddies.de/applink?destination=CashbackSock&submissionId=c20613401' with whitelisted URL patterns in this Google project.
If you are the developer of this app, ensure that your Dynamic Links domain is correctly configured and that the path component of this URL is valid.
It does not even try to open the link with microG, because – I guess – it is only registered for the URL handler *.app.goo.gl. Maybe *.page.link is new?
